EnerSys Inc. engages in manufacturing, marketing and distribution of various industrial batteries world wide. It also develops battery chargers and accessories, power equipment and outdoor cabinet enclosures and aslo provides support services for clients. EnerSys has 3 operating business segments. Energy Systems segment offers products, used to provide backup power for operation of critical applications deployed in telecommunications systems, UPS applications for computer and computer-controlled systems, large-scale energy storage and energy pipelines and switchgear and electrical control systems and integrated power solutions and services for telecom, broadband, renewable and industrial customers. Motive Power segment's products are used for powering electric industrial forklifts. Specialty segment specializes in developing energy solutions for satellites, transportation, submarines, military aircraft, ships and other tactical vehicles apart from medical and security systems.
